Many variables: A small filling well done should last many many years But if you bite on hard things or hard foods it may shorten its life If you brush and floss regularly the area won't decay If it breaks you may need a crown to cover the whole tooth

Filling longevity: I have seen fillings last for from months to 35 years. It depends upon many factors including but not limited to the size and position of the filling on the tooth, the quality of the materials used and the expertise of the dentist. Some of the other factors include whether or not you are a bruxer and what/how you eat.
